South Africa’s new economic proposals highlight the role of services

The Conversation

South Africa’s Finance Minister Tito Mboweni recently published a package of economic policy proposals that warrant serious consideration. They are aimed at reviving the flagging economy whose growth over the past five years has averaged only 1.1% while the real rate of unemployment has climbed towards 40%.

A novel feature is the attention given to the role of service industries in bolstering the economy.
